Risks Involved in Lasik Eye Surgery

When speaking of laser eye surgery, most people believe that lasik eye surgery is the only way to go but that is just one of the many different eye surgery options out there. As with them all, the lasik eye surgery risk is still there and should be thought about carefully. But generally speaking, most of the eye surgeries have the same type of risks involved. The chances of true vision-threatening risks are small, but they are still there and it is important to understand the laser eye surgery risk is there for the few that end up with complications.

There is the chance of infection, as with any type of surgery, or just the matter of taking a lot longer to heal then expected or desired. Also, because this type of procedure is not yet a perfect art, there is the small chance that your eyes will be over corrected or even under corrected. Also, a laser eye surgery risk is regression, which means that slowly, over time, the eyes will go back to having the bad vision they started with. But unlike the other types of risks, regression is the simplest one because no real harm is caused and a second surgery is generally acceptable.

Laser Eye Surgery Information

This is a guide intent to help people to decide on laser eye surgery and other alternative treatments.
When it comes to a person’s vision, there are different choices for correcting any problems that might develop. In addition to corrective lenses such as glasses or contact lenses, lasik surgery has become a popular method of correcting refractive problems with the eyes, eliminating the need for lenses. This type of vision correction may not be for everyone, but the more laser eye surgery information that becomes available, the more people are looking into it as an alternative to wearing glasses or contacts.

In most cases, lasik surgery is used for cosmetic purposes as people do not like they way they look in glasses or they do not want the hassle of using contact lenses. When used strictly for appearances, most insurance plans will not cover the cost of the operation, which can be somewhat expensive. However, most of the laser eye surgery information available points to the safety of the procedure as well as the amount of money that can be saved over a lifetime when the cost of annual eye exams and new glasses or contacts are considered.

Unfortunately, many people have tunnel vision when it comes to looking through laser eye surgery information and concentrate mainly on the price. While the cost of the surgery has greatly declined in recent years, the price tag should not be the only factor involved in making the decision to have the surgery. The surgeon’s experience as well as the care provided by the support staff should also play key roles in making the choice.

Occupation Helps Determine Candidate Acceptance

Not everyone will be able to benefit from this type of eye care. Most of the laser eye surgery information available suggests that those who participate in contact sports and those that have jobs that may result in sudden bumps and jars may not make the best candidates to undergo lasik eye surgery. Information explains that it can take up to a year for the healing process to be complete and those that do not have the time for proper healing should not have the operation.

Additionally, surgeons typically only perform the operation on one eye at a time, not starting on the other eye until the first one is completely healed, allowing the patient to maintain their eyesight throughout the process. The laser eye surgery information explains that having both eyes done at once could result in a person having very little vision for the first few weeks following surgery, leaving them unable to perform many essential tasks on their own.

One thing that is important to keep in mind though is that not all laser eye surgery doctors are the same and not every eye care specialist is trained in or certified to do such a procedure. The one thing that you want to make sure you check up on is whether or not the laser eye surgery doctors you are looking at are actually legally able to perform the procedure. The next thing you want to consider is their experience, as you do not want to be the laser eye surgery doctors very first patient for this procedure. Even if it means you will be paying a little more, it is important to go with someone who has experience.

Step By Step Process In Saving For Laser Eye Surgery Cost

A laser eye surgery cost is not an easy problem to solve. Since it can cost you a large amount of money, you need to plan on how you will earn and save the funds needed for your operation. Below is a simple step by step process which can help you put aside the money you need.

First, you need to know if your health insurance covers the laser eye surgery cost. Some companies do not declare the coverage for such type of surgeries but there is a good chance that they can bill it as an obligatory operation rather than an optional one. So work with your health care providers to find some possible ways to reduce the laser eye surgery cost.

Next, it is a good idea to save on your salary every month. You can keep a hundred dollars or more for the needed surgery. About five percent of your income can greatly suffice the needed amount for your surgery. Although it cannot fully compensate to the required amount, savings from your monthly income can help a lot in coming up with the money that you need.

Third, ask about the possibility of installment surgeries. You can issue a large amount as a down payment and set up a contract which will allow you to pay in small monthly terms. This way, you can pay the money with fewer burdens on your part. You can also decide to charge it in your credit card. Although this may not serve as your best option, it can work out just fine if your bank has lower interest rates.

Lastly, save up for your laser eye surgery cost through a financing company. You can search for one over the internet and see the benefits and terms. They will give you a budgeted plan which can definitely make you pay at lower rates.
